Hola:
Estoy en la migración parado en la migracion de planes de estudio. Y me tira todo este error:
2014/06/09 11:10:11 - 01_cnv_sga_planes - ERROR (version 5.0.1-stable, build 1 from 2013-11-15_16-08-58 by buildguy) : Ocurrió un error al ejecutar esta entrada de trabajo:
2014/06/09 11:10:11 - 01_cnv_sga_planes - Couldn’t execute SQL: SELECT * FROM mig.get_script_corrido(13,‘PLANES’) ;
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- SET search_path = negocio;
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- INSERT INTO sga_equiv_matrices (
2014/06/09 11:10:11 - 01_cnv_sga_planes - matriz,
2014/06/09 11:10:11 - 01_cnv_sga_planes - nombre,
2014/06/09 11:10:11 - 01_cnv_sga_planes - alcance,
2014/06/09 11:10:11 - 01_cnv_sga_planes - nro_resolucion,
2014/06/09 11:10:11 - 01_cnv_sga_planes - fecha_entrada_vigencia,
2014/06/09 11:10:11 - 01_cnv_sga_planes - plan_version_destino,
2014/06/09 11:10:11 - 01_cnv_sga_planes - propuesta_origen,
2014/06/09 11:10:11 - 01_cnv_sga_planes - plan_origen,
2014/06/09 11:10:11 - 01_cnv_sga_planes - plan_version_origen,
2014/06/09 11:10:11 - 01_cnv_sga_planes - nro_resolucion_baja,
2014/06/09 11:10:11 - 01_cnv_sga_planes - fecha_baja,
2014/06/09 11:10:11 - 01_cnv_sga_planes - activo,
2014/06/09 11:10:11 - 01_cnv_sga_planes - aplicacion_automatica
2014/06/09 11:10:11 - 01_cnv_sga_planes - )
2014/06/09 11:10:11 - 01_cnv_sga_planes - SELECT
2014/06/09 11:10:11 - 01_cnv_sga_planes - sem.matriz_equiv,
2014/06/09 11:10:11 - 01_cnv_sga_planes - sem.carrera ||‘-’|| sem.plan ||‘-’|| sem.version,
2014/06/09 11:10:11 - 01_cnv_sga_planes - CASE
2014/06/09 11:10:11 - 01_cnv_sga_planes - WHEN (sem.carrera_origen IS NULL AND sem.plan_origen IS NULL) THEN ‘General’ WHEN (sem.carrera <> sem.carrera_origen AND sem.plan_origen IS NULL) THEN ‘Propuesta’ WHEN (sem.carrera <> sem.carrera_origen AND sem.plan_origen IS NOT NULL) THEN ‘Propuesta-Plan’ WHEN (sem.carrera = sem.carrera_origen AND sem.plan <> sem.plan_origen) THEN ‘Plan’ WHEN (sem.carrera = sem.carrera_origen AND sem.plan_origen IS NULL) THEN ‘Plan’ WHEN (sem.carrera = sem.carrera_origen AND sem.plan = sem.plan_origen) THEN ‘Version’ END,
2014/06/09 11:10:11 - 01_cnv_sga_planes - cpd.documento,
2014/06/09 11:10:11 - 01_cnv_sga_planes - spv.fecha_entrada_vigencia,
2014/06/09 11:10:11 - 01_cnv_sga_planes - cppvd.plan_version,
2014/06/09 11:10:11 - 01_cnv_sga_planes - cppr.propuesta,
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- CASE
2014/06/09 11:10:11 - 01_cnv_sga_planes - WHEN sem.plan_origen IS NOT NULL THEN
2014/06/09 11:10:11 - 01_cnv_sga_planes - (CASE
2014/06/09 11:10:11 - 01_cnv_sga_planes - WHEN (sem.carrera = sem.carrera_origen AND sem.plan <> sem.plan_origen) THEN cpp.plan WHEN (sem.carrera = sem.carrera_origen AND sem.plan = sem.plan_origen) THEN cpp.plan WHEN (sem.carrera <> sem.carrera_origen) THEN cpp.plan ELSE NULL
2014/06/09 11:10:11 - 01_cnv_sga_planes - END)
2014/06/09 11:10:11 - 01_cnv_sga_planes - ELSE NULL
2014/06/09 11:10:11 - 01_cnv_sga_planes - END,
2014/06/09 11:10:11 - 01_cnv_sga_planes - CASE
2014/06/09 11:10:11 - 01_cnv_sga_planes - WHEN (sem.carrera = sem.carrera_origen AND sem.plan = sem.plan_origen) THEN mig.get_plan_version_anterior(sem.unidad_academica,sem.carrera, sem.plan, sem.version)
2014/06/09 11:10:11 - 01_cnv_sga_planes - ELSE NULL END,
2014/06/09 11:10:11 - 01_cnv_sga_planes - NULL, NULL, ‘S’,
2014/06/09 11:10:11 - 01_cnv_sga_planes - sem.oficial
2014/06/09 11:10:11 - 01_cnv_sga_planes - FROM
2014/06/09 11:10:11 - 01_cnv_sga_planes - mig.sga_eqdef_matrices as sem
2014/06/09 11:10:11 - 01_cnv_sga_planes - LEFT OUTER JOIN mig._cnv_pk_documentos cpd ON (sem.nro_resolucion = cpd.resolucion AND cpd.tabla = ‘sga_equiv_resol’ AND cpd.documento = cpd.documento)
2014/06/09 11:10:11 - 01_cnv_sga_planes - LEFT OUTER JOIN mig._cnv_pk_planes_versiones cppvd ON (cppvd.unidad_academica = sem.unidad_academica AND cppvd.carrera = sem.carrera AND cppvd.plan_g2 = sem.plan AND cppvd.version = sem.version)
2014/06/09 11:10:11 - 01_cnv_sga_planes - LEFT OUTER JOIN mig._cnv_pk_propuestas cppr ON (cppr.unidad_academica = sem.unidad_academica AND cppr.carrera = sem.carrera_origen)
2014/06/09 11:10:11 - 01_cnv_sga_planes - LEFT OUTER JOIN mig._cnv_pk_planes cpp ON (cpp.unidad_academica = sem.unidad_academica AND cpp.carrera = sem.carrera AND cpp.plan_g2 = sem.plan_origen),
2014/06/09 11:10:11 - 01_cnv_sga_planes - sga_planes_versiones as spv
2014/06/09 11:10:11 - 01_cnv_sga_planes - WHERE
2014/06/09 11:10:11 - 01_cnv_sga_planes - cppvd.plan_version = spv.plan_version;
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- SELECT setval(‘sga_equiv_matrices_seq’, (SELECT MAX(matriz) FROM sga_equiv_matrices));
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- INSERT INTO mig._app_migracion ( modulo, fecha_generacion, fecha_actualiz, script_corrido )
2014/06/09 11:10:11 - 01_cnv_sga_planes - VALUES (‘PLANES’ , CURRENT_DATE, CURRENT_TIMESTAMP,13 );
2014/06/09 11:10:11 - 01_cnv_sga_planes -
2014/06/09 11:10:11 - 01_cnv_sga_planes - ERROR: no existe la columna «estado»
Where: PL/pgSQL function mig.get_plan_version_anterior(character,character,character,character) line 19 at sentencia SQL
No entiendo que esta fallando, por donde tendria que verlo?
Gracias